If you are planning a relaxing and well-serviced Xinjiang trip, consider the ‘Dahezhinan’ special tourist train operating in 2026. This train is not an ordinary passenger train but a cultural tourism special train designed for in-depth travel, adopting a ‘travel by day, sleep by night’ model—explore during the day and sleep comfortably in your cabin at night, avoiding the hassle of frequent hotel changes and luggage moving, especially suitable for families or seniors seeking easy travel.
🌄 Route and Destination Introduction
The ‘Dahezhinan’ 17-day full southern and northern Xinjiang tour route connects Xinjiang’s most representative natural and cultural landscapes. From the heat of the Flaming Mountains to the tranquility of Kanas Lake, from the vastness of the Pamir Plateau to the clarity of Sayram Lake, the itinerary covers core attractions such as Kashgar Old City in southern Xinjiang, Tashkurgan Stone City, Baisha Lake, and Nalati Grassland, Hemu Village, and Tianchi Lake in northern Xinjiang.
Notably, the route specially includes a crossing experience of the southern and middle sections of the Duku Highway. This scenic road, known as one of China’s most beautiful highways, is recommended to be open from June to September each year, with alternating views of snow-capped mountains, canyons, grasslands, and lakes, offering rich visual layers. The special train schedule perfectly aligns with this window, ensuring passengers don’t miss the best viewing season.
Additionally, all accommodations are on the special train cabins, which are optimized for comfort and elderly-friendliness, equipped with bathrooms, anti-slip floors, SOS call devices, and other facilities. The dining car is staffed by a professional chef team, balancing nutrition and taste, ensuring meals and rest during the journey.

ℹ️ Cost and Service Description
The cost includes transportation (round-trip special train), accommodation (special train cabins), first admission tickets to scenic spots, full meals, guide service, and basic onboard medical support. The special train is equipped with multi-functional cars providing leisure and entertainment spaces, and some departures include cultural interaction activities to enrich the travel experience.
It should be noted that specific service content, meal standards, cabin configurations, and other details are subject to the actual signed travel contract. ✅ Warm Tips
Please prepare valid identification documents before travel, as real-name verification is required for entry, check-in, and scenic area admission in Xinjiang.
It is recommended to assess your suitability for long-distance travel based on personal health conditions, and inform the travel agency of any special needs in advance.
Xinjiang has a vast territory with large temperature differences between day and night; it is advisable to bring warm outerwear and sunscreen.
The itinerary involves multiple natural scenic areas; please follow local management regulations and protect the ecological environment.
